Economic forecasters are counting on 2014 to be a breakout year. But whether the economy finally moves past its sluggish growth will rest on several forces playing out differently than they have since the recovery began. Some of the key questions that must be answered in the coming year are:

  • Will businesses finally shed their caution?
  • Will Washington's tentative truce continue?
  • Will the Fed's path out of the bond buying get bumpy?
  • Will housing adjust easily to higher interest rates?
  • Will the rest of the world cooperate

While the WSJ gives their assessment the importance of the questions, and how you personally answer them, are critical as to how you structure your current asset allocation.
